Analysis: Middlemen take toll on China agricultural profits

BEIJING (Reuters) - Want a slice of the billions of dollars China spends each year on farm subsidies? Become a middleman and open a toll road. Operators of the vast network of roads that connect China's fields to cities can earn gross margins of up to 90 percent, making them the most profitable of the supply chain middlemen who reap the most from China's harvests. So while food prices soared 11 ...
